Position Summary:
Supervises Patient Transporters and Dispatchers, assists in developing standards and procedures, preparing production reports, training staff and performing dispatch or transport duties as needed.
Job Requirement
Education/Experience:
Equivalent to graduation from high school; one (1) years of experience in hospital support operations and one (1) year of supervisory experience.
Licensing/Certification Requirements:
Basic Life support (BLS) certification
Additional and/or Preferred Position Requirements
Preferred (Recent, within the last 5 years, Experience with the following):
Knowledge of:
Modern theories, principles and practices of effective supervision; office theories and principles; hazardous materials; department and hospital safety practice and procedures; patient rights; age specific patient care practices; infection control policies and practices; handling, storage, use and disposal of hazardous materials; department and hospital emergency response policies and procedures.
Skill in:
Reading, analyzing, developing and implementing policies and procedures; allocating manpower in accordance with needs; dispatching calls; applying CPR; changing oxygen tanks; applying proper lifting techniques; using equipment such as radios, battery chargers, gurneys, carts and wheelchairs; performing basic mathematics; using computers and related software applications; communicating with a wide variety of people from diverse socio-economic and ethnic backgrounds; establishing and maintaining effective working relationships with all personnel contacted in the course of duties; efficient, effective and safe use of equipment.
Physical Requirements and Working Conditions:
Mobility to work in a variety of hospital environments and use standard equipment, stamina to remain standing and/or walk for extended periods of time, vision to read printed materials and computer screens, hearing and speech to communicate effectively in-person, over the telephone and over the radio. Strength and agility to exert in excess of 100 pounds of force occasionally, and/or in excess of 50 pounds of force frequently, and/or in excess of 20 pounds of force constantly to move objects.
